
Kosule
Description
The dish is prepared without unnecessary complications. Kosule is quite simple. You can use canned beans instead of cooking them yourself, which will significantly reduce preparation time. Instead of chicken fillet, you can use turkey, veal, or pork. Serve aromatic, healthy, hearty, and very tasty kosule as a main course for lunch or dinner. It doesn't require a side dish. Instructions
- 1
Step 1

Prepare the ingredients for making kosule.
- 2
Step 2

Rinse the beans and soak them in cold water for 8–10 hours, or preferably overnight. Then place them in a saucepan and cover with fresh water.
- 3
Step 3

Boil the beans until done, then drain the water.
- 4
Step 4

Peel the onion, wash and chop it. Place in a frying pan.
- 5
Step 5

Peel, wash, and slice the carrots. Add them to the pan with the onion. Pour in sunflower oil and simmer the vegetables for 7–8 minutes, stirring occasionally.
- 6
Step 6

Then wash the chicken fillet, slice it, and add to the carrots and onions.
- 7
Step 7

Season with salt and pepper and sauté the vegetables with the fillet for 5-6 minutes.
- 8
Step 8

Add tomato paste.
- 9
Step 9

Minced garlic.
- 10
Step 10

And a little water.
- 11
Step 11

Place the boiled beans.
- 12
Step 12

Mix all the couscous ingredients and simmer for another 5-6 minutes.
- 13
Step 13

Then place the kosule into a heatproof dish, you can use small pots, and put it in the oven. Simmer the dish at 150 degrees for 20 minutes, then turn off the oven.
- 14
Step 14

The kosule is ready. It can be served at the table.
